My Favorite Glenn Close Performances
 
https://upload.wikimedia.org/wikiped...cropped%29.jpg


A powerhouse actress whose onscreen power is only exceeded by her versatility. She actually began her career on Broadway and has actually found time to return there on occasion after her movie career took off. She actually received an Oscar nomination for her film debut in 1982 and has been working non-stop ever since. In addition to six other Oscar nominations, she has also earned three Golden Globes and three Emmys. She has spent many an award season being overlooked for her work and joins the ranks of Deborah Kerr and Thelma Ritter as the only actresses who received seven Oscar nominations and never won the award. But she is an actress who has never really been about awards, it has always been about the work with her and her resume is proof of that..and now, here is my list of favorite performances by the incredible Glenn Close.

25.

Jan/Maxie, Maxie

https://c8.alamy.com/comp/BPCR9E/gle...985-BPCR9E.jpg


Close really seemed to be enjoying herself in this forgotten 1985 comedy about a timid housewife who finds herself being possessed by the soul of an outrageous 1920's flapper. Close's performance was the only really memorable element of this film.

24.

First Lady Marsha Dale, Mars Attacks

https://i.pinimg.com/originals/6e/12...5c9c302687.jpg

Close was a standout in this all-star cast Tim Burton spoof playing a fictional first lady who has a very different reaction from her husband (Jack Nicholson) when she learns that the earth is being invaded by aliens.

20.

Claire Wellington, The Stepford Wives (2004)

https://i.pinimg.com/originals/bc/7e...13d373ddf8.jpg


Close's performance was one of the few things that worked in this 2004 remake of the 1975 classic. Close played the way-too-cheery welcome wagon lady who along with her husband (Christopher Walken) attempts to make Joanna (Nicole Kidman) and Bobbie (Bette Midler) fit in the ways of the wives of Stepford.

18.

Gail Bennett, Something About Amelia


https://www.truetvmovies.net/uploads...7_i7_w624.jpeg

Close was excellent in a complex role in this 1984 TV movie playing a woman who learns that her husband (Ted Danson) has been sexually abusing her daughter (Roxanna Zal).

15.

Janet, In the Gloaming


https://i.pinimg.com/originals/ea/0b...6a51e2f2b4.jpg


Close was luminous in this 1997 TV-movie playing a woman whose close relationship with her son (Robert Sean Leonard) becomes even closer when she learns he is dying from AIDS.
